1. The Physics of the Marble
You joked about my intelligence gravitating toward the lowest energy state in an isometric Marble Madness landscape. The hard, mathematical reality is that this is exactly what a Large Language Model is.
When researchers train a model like me, they use an optimization algorithm called Gradient Descent. Imagine a vast, multi-dimensional, topographical map filled with peaks of high error (hallucinations, bad grammar) and deep valleys of low error (accurate, contextually appropriate text). This is the “Loss Landscape.”
During training, the algorithm drops a marble (the model’s weights) onto this landscape. The marble feels the slope of the data and rolls downward, seeking the absolute lowest point of error—the minimum energy state. By the time my weights were frozen and compiled, the marble had settled at the bottom of the valley.
When you prompt me, you are grabbing that Atari 2600 Missile Command trackball. Your words, your context shards, and your ! echo SQL outputs spin the heavy, physical ball, tilting my internal landscape and forcing the marble to roll down a new, highly specific semantic gradient to generate the next token. I am not thinking; I am rolling downhill based on the gravity well you just engineered.

3. The Master Injection Mold
You lamented the lack of a control group and having “all your eggs in one basket.” In a traditional Web 2.0 deployment, that would be a massive vulnerability. Setting up a second Linux server, installing Ruby, configuring Nginx, and syncing the Jekyll build used to take days of fragile, manual labor.
But you are operating under the IaC (Infrastructure as Code) of a configuration.nix flake.
You haven’t built a basket; you have built an Injection Mold.
Right now, you are pouring all your time and attention into getting the mold perfectly machined. You are polishing the Nginx redirects, calibrating the SQLite sensors, and tuning the XFCE/OBS broadcast loop.
Once that mold is flawless, the cost of replication drops to zero. If you decide you want a control group next month, you don’t have to rebuild the Honeybot. You rent a $5/month droplet, drop your flake.nix onto it, run nixos-rebuild switch, and a mathematically identical clone of your entire laboratory springs into existence in three minutes. You can spawn a fleet of control groups the moment you are ready for them.
